I want to thank the gentlewoman for yielding and, once again, for her tremendous leadership on so many issues as our ranking member. As a member of the Appropriations Committee and the Budget Committee, I rise in strong opposition to this continuing resolution. This bill kicks the can down the road for the fifth time--mind you, fifth time-- since October. It also shamelessly includes the stand-alone defense spending bill of $659 billion to an already out-of-control Pentagon budget. This bill breaks the budget caps. It includes $75 billion for wars that Congress has never debated or voted on. It also includes more than $1 billion in funds to increase troop levels in Afghanistan by 3,500, not to mention the millions--the billions, actually--in waste, fraud, and abuse that taxpayers have already lost by irresponsible Pentagon spending. This is outrageous. Republicans control the House, the Senate, and the White House. The least they could do is keep the government open. Yet here we stand, once again, with no deal on DREAMers and no agreement on a long-term spending bill. Clearly, Republicans have no strategy on funding the government. They would prefer to pass CR after CR after CR after CR. This is beyond irresponsible, Mr. Speaker. How long will Republicans govern from crisis to crisis?
